Concrete leveling services involve adjusting and restoring uneven or sunken concrete surfaces to improve their appearance and functionality. The process typically includes injecting a specialized grout or foam beneath the affected area to lift and stabilize the slab. This method provides a cost-effective alternative to replacing entire sections of concrete, allowing property owners to address issues efficiently without extensive demolition or reconstruction.

These services help resolve common problems associated with uneven concrete, such as tripping hazards, water pooling, and structural instability. When concrete slabs settle or sink over time due to so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ial installation, they can create safety concerns and damage to property features like driveways, sidewalks, and patios. Concrete leveling restores the surface to a more even state, reducing the risk of accidents and preventing further deterioration.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glen Burnie,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Average Cost Range - Concrete leveling services typically cost between $500 and $2,500 depending on the extent of the work. For example, minor repairs may be closer to $500, while larger areas can approach $2,500 or more.

Per Square Foot Pricing - Many contractors charge between $3 and $8 per square foot for concrete leveling. Smaller projects might fall on the lower end, while extensive repairs increase the overall cost.

Factors Affecting Cost - The final price can vary based on the size of the area, the severity of the settlement, and accessibility. Additional work, such as crack repairs or surface restoration, may also influence the total cost.

Cost Variability - Prices for concrete leveling services can fluctuate depending on local market rates and specific project requirements.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to individual need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ete leveling? Concrete leveling involves raising and leveling uneven or sunken concrete slabs to restore a smooth, stable surface.

How do professionals perform concrete leveling? Experts typically use specialized tools and materials like foam or mudjacking to lift and stabilize the concrete.

What are common signs that concrete needs leveling? Visible cracks, uneven surfaces, and water pooling are indicators that concrete may require leveling services.

Is concrete leveling suitable for all types of slabs? Concrete leveling is most effective for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and other flat surfaces that have settled or shifted.

How long does concrete leveling typically take? The process usually takes a few hours, depending on the size and condition of the area to be leveled.
